essential duties and responsibilities: the essential duties and responsibilities of this job are included but not limited to this job description - other tasks may be assigned and expected to be performed.
- assembles production by hand or mechanical means provided.
- knowledge of operation and maintains efficiency required to meet job specifications, production times and quality standards.
- reports defective parts to group leader and/or supervisor.
- reads and interprets blueprints, sketches and process drawings.
- uses scales, micrometers, calipers and gages necessary for quality requirement.
- knowledge of forklift operations.
- performs set-ups on equipment required for any assembly requirement.
- perform other related duties as directed by group leader and/or supervisor when production schedule demands it.
- employee is required to frequently lift, pull and push metal components weighing between 2-7 lbs.
- occasionally lift, pull and push chain components in excess of 50lbs up to a maximum of 75lbs.
requirements:
- qualified candidate will possess a high school diploma or equivalent
- able to perform moderately active work typical of a manufacturing plant environment. examples include pushing, pulling, lifting, standing, bending, twisting.
- safety sensitive position
